Drop the N5X board-local CFG_EXTRA_ENV_SETTINGS override and use the
common SoC64 environment from socfpga_soc64_common.h, matching other
SoC64 boards.
Do not enable CONFIG_DISTRO_DEFAULTS. N5X continues to use the legacy
common env helpers referenced by BOOTCOMMAND (fatscript and mmc* /
mmcfit*) with a board u-boot.scr that only enables the FPGA bridges,
which matches the current N5X SD image layout.
Also set CONFIG_SYS_LOAD_ADDR=0x02000000, matching Agilex/S10, so kernel
and FIT loads sit above the 32 MiB /reserved-memory svcbuffer at 0x0 in
socfpga_agilex.dtsi (included by the N5X board DT). Drop
CONFIG_SYS_BOOTM_LEN=0x2000000 so the ARM64 default (128 MiB) applies;
the previous 32 MiB override is too small for current images.
Tested-on: Intel SoCFPGA N5X SoCDK hardware (ddr retention, linux boot).

Note: This patch depends on the concurrent N5X platform support series:
https://patchwork.ozlabs.org/project/uboot/cover/[email protected]/
That series makes ATF/FIT the default (BOOTCOMMAND uses mmcfitload/
mmcfitboot), so fdt_addr is no longer used by the supported boot path.
Aligning fdt_addr with common SoC64 (0x08000000) therefore does not
change the FIT flow.
